Explore Sonoma County
Sonoma County spreads across 1,768 square miles of pure California magic. We're talking about a place where you can surf at the rugged Sonoma Coast in the morning, tour award-winning wineries in the afternoon, and end your day hiking through ancient redwoods that have been standing since before your great-great-grandparents were born.

Adventure In Every Direction
Feeling restless? Napa Valley is next door. San Francisco is an hour south. Lake Tahoe is a few hours east. But here's what you'll discover: the more time you spend in Sonoma County, the less you'll want to leave.
We've got hiking trails that challenge seasoned adventurers and gentle paths perfect for family strolls. Rivers for kayaking, coastline for surfing, vineyards for cycling, and redwood groves for finding your center again.
